Frequently Asked Questions

What are the nightly boarding rates for dogs and cats at Lexington facilities?

In Lexington, standard boarding typically costs between $25-$35 per night for dogs and $20-$28 per night for cats. Prices can be higher for larger dogs, holiday periods, or for suites with extra amenities. It's best to contact local kennels directly for their most current pricing and any multi-pet or extended-stay discounts.

What unique amenities do Lexington boarding kennels offer for dog exercise?

Many Lexington boarding facilities feature secure, outdoor play yards for individual and group play sessions. Given the local rural setting, some kennels may have larger running areas than urban counterparts. It's common for services to include multiple daily potty breaks and supervised playtime to keep your dog active and engaged.

What are the specific vaccination requirements for boarding my pet in Lexington?

Most Lexington kennels require proof of current vaccinations for Rabies, DHPP (for dogs), FVRCP (for cats), and Bordetella (kennel cough). Some may also recommend the canine influenza vaccine. Always check with your chosen facility well ahead of your booking, as requirements can vary slightly between local providers.

Can I bring my pet's own food and bedding to a Lexington boarding facility?

Yes, Lexington boarding services strongly encourage you to bring your pet's regular food to prevent stomach upset, along with any medications and detailed instructions. While they provide standard bedding, bringing a familiar blanket or toy from home can greatly help your pet feel more comfortable and settled in their new environment.

Our Central Illinois climate plays a big role in pet care. A great local boarding facility will be prepared for our humid summers and brisk winters, with temperature-controlled indoor spaces and safe, secure outdoor areas for playtime that aren't a muddy mess after a typical Illinois spring rain. When you tour a potential spot, ask about their protocol for severe weather—something we're no stranger to out here on the prairie. A good facility will have a solid plan to keep every pet safe and calm during a summer thunderstorm or a winter weather advisory.

Before you book, get specific! Ask if they accommodate the routines your pet is used to. Does your dog thrive on a long walk past the cornfields? Does your cat need a quiet corner away from the barkers? Be sure to provide your Lexington vet's contact information and be upfront about any anxieties or quirks. Packing a piece of home—like a familiar blanket or a favorite toy from Miller's Pet Supplies downtown—can provide immense comfort. Also, ensure all vaccinations are up-to-date; reputable local boarders will require this to protect all their guests.
